Output bbab7a7014378dca95857e406f75809528ac9337c833c696acc5e400c6419c58:0

value
68254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24dd94d38d1e015c92cc6407b058a6e7b77cdcf4 OP_EQUAL
address
353whC61jejAY6dwyLvEYFtSL3W5LpPuKT
transaction
bbab7a7014378dca95857e406f75809528ac9337c833c696acc5e400c6419c58
confirmations
192322
spent
true